Abstract monument by Arnold Haukeland and installed in the harbor of Stavanger in 1968. Even if it is abstract, I guess it is supposed to have some sort of maritime theme as Stavanger has always been linked to the sea. But the sculpture on top has also been referred to as egå\ (the shrimp) by the locals in Stavanger.
